Working Barn Fire - 200 Block of Troop Road
Sunday, September 29, 2013

Sunday, September 29th 2013 at 1519 hours, the Cochranville Fire Company was alerted along with the Union Fire Company #1 of Oxford, the Bart Fire Company and an Ambulance from the Christiana Fire Company for a barn fire on the 200 block of Troop Road in West Fallowfield Township. Chief 21 arrived on scene at 1527 hours reporting a 50 x 100 barn with fire through the roof and requested the 1st alarm. This re-alerted those already dispatched and added Gap’s Rescue 42, Quarryville’s Truck 57, and SCCEMS Medic 94. A 1st alarm tanker task force was also requested shortly after. After the fire was fully extinguished, all units returned available by 2005 hours. Thank you to Gordonville Tanker 43 and Avondale Engine 23-2 for standing by at our station during this incident, helping us clean up after the fire and for responding to two automatic fire alarms during the clean up.
